Brief description
A man's stick, 1750-1775, Dutch; wood with pen and ink decoration, horn rondel, bottom broken off
Physical description
The stick is made of wood decorated with pen and ink in scenes of hunting in a landscape, architecture, men at a table, geometric and floral designs arranged in teirs. The horn rondel is fluted. The stick is broken off at the bottom, with no ferrule.
Dimensions
  • Length: 100.3cm
  • Circumference: 10.5cm
